Revenue Canada, Don't Pass On Private Information to Police Without a Warrant!

A recent amendment allows Revenue Canada to pass on personal tax information to police without a warrant. Additionally, the crimes do not have to be tax-related; Revenue Canada is able to pass on information to police for crimes including breaking and entering, vehicle theft, arson, corruption and kidnapping.

Allowing Revenue Canada to release information to police without a warrant is an invasion of privacy, especially when the crimes do not even involve taxes.
